That depends on the power of the TX and the band. It can be anything from n/a for things like flea power headsets to 75-100 feet for portables to 1 mile for mobiles to several miles for base stations or mobiles (especially if you are using an outside antenna).

Re: [BC396XT listening to national command authority
And I do live close to Travis Air Force Base where there's a tacmo unit that comes out from the East Coast when things get busy in North Korea and China you can hear them on 311.00 putting out eam messages you can't understand the message but you can count the characters the usual message is 46 when we went to the Gulf war it was like $130 characters I knew something was up you can also catch them on the satellite link 323.8 if you hear 311 and you do not hear 323.8 it's probably not an important message just some sort of drill but if you hear both of them it could be an important message so you can hear 311 on your 396 okay I better stop while I'm ahead because I could go on all day when I listen to on my 396
